M&E Quantity Surveyor – Oxford
A leading international construction and property consultancy is seeking an experienced M&E Quantity Surveyor to join their Oxford team. This is an excellent opportunity for an M&E Quantity Surveyor to work within a well-established cost management business delivering technically complex projects for major clients across the built environment.
The successful M&E Quantity Surveyor will focus on the commercial management of mechanical and electrical packages, supporting projects from early-stage feasibility and cost planning through procurement, construction and final account. Working closely with clients, design teams and specialist contractors, the M&E Quantity Surveyor will provide detailed cost advice while ensuring building services expenditure remains controlled throughout delivery.
This position would suit an M&E Quantity Surveyor with consultancy or contractor-side experience who wants to develop within a multidisciplinary environment. The role offers exposure to challenging MEP-led projects, alongside the opportunity to strengthen technical knowledge, client-facing capability and overall commercial responsibility.
M&E Quantity Surveyor –Key Responsibilities:
- Preparing M&E cost plans, estimates and project budgets
- Reviewing mechanical and electrical designs from a commercial perspective
- Producing tender documentation and analysing specialist MEP submissions
- Managing valuations, variations, change control and payment recommendations
- Monitoring project costs and producing regular financial reports
- Supporting procurement strategy for mechanical and electrical packages
- Negotiating final accounts with contractors and specialist subcontractors
- Working closely with clients, engineers and wider project teams throughout delivery
